    The authors show that for a \(C_{0}\)-semigroup \((T(t))_{t \geq 0}\) on a Banach space \(X\), the representation \(T(t)x = {1 \over 2 \pi i}\lim_{R \to \infty} \int_{a-iR}^{a+iR} e^{t \lambda} R(\lambda, A)x d \lambda\) holds for every \(x \in X\) if \(X\) is an UMD-space. They show by a counterexample that this does not hold in general.
